Output 44afc1e76d59659128b9732e93dd02aee86fc27a2c1b88f076f0baa5fefe75d6:1

value
27083000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2d2481d619bb73853dda1050c4017c9deab289b OP_EQUAL
address
MRfHEGqRFsrZjH7mNA2KuY4kPVV25Ud3hH
transaction
44afc1e76d59659128b9732e93dd02aee86fc27a2c1b88f076f0baa5fefe75d6
spent
true